Q1: How do I know if I need a roof replacement in Austin, TX?
Several signs indicate a potential need for roof replacement, including curling or cracked shingles, visible damage after a storm, significant moss or algae growth, sagging in the roofline, and consistently high energy bills due to poor insulation/ventilation. Leaks, especially recurring ones, are also a strong indicator. Regularly inspecting your roof or having a professional do it twice a year can help identify issues early.
Q2: What is the average cost of a roof replacement in Austin, TX?
The average cost for a roof replacement in Austin, TX, can vary significantly based on the size of your home, the type and quality of materials chosen, the complexity of the roof's structure, and the contractor's pricing. Generally, homeowners can expect costs to range from $7,000 to $20,000 or more for standard asphalt shingle roofs. High-end materials like metal or tile can increase this considerably. Obtaining multiple detailed quotes from reputable companies is the best way to get an accurate estimate for your specific project.
Q3: What are the best roofing materials for the Austin, TX climate?
For the Austin climate, materials that offer good durability against intense sun, heat, and occasional heavy rain and hail are ideal. High-quality asphalt shingles with good UV resistance are a popular and cost-effective choice. Metal roofing (standing seam, corrugated) is also highly recommended for its longevity, energy efficiency, and resistance to extreme weather. Clay or concrete tiles are another durable option, especially for homes with a specific architectural style, though they are heavier and more expensive. Impact-resistant shingles can be beneficial in areas prone to hail.
Q4: How long does a roof replacement typically take in Austin?
A typical residential roof replacement in Austin usually takes between 1 to 3 days to complete. The timeline depends on the size and complexity of the roof, the type of materials being installed, the crew's size and efficiency, and weather conditions. Larger or more complex roofs, or those requiring significant structural repairs before new materials can be laid, may take longer.

Q6: What permits are required for roof replacement in Austin, TX?
In most cases, replacing a roof requires a building permit from the City of Austin. Reputable roofing contractors will be familiar with the permitting process and typically handle obtaining the necessary permits on your behalf. It's essential to confirm with your chosen contractor that they will secure all required permits to ensure the work is compliant with local building codes.

Q8: What is the warranty typically offered on roof replacements in Austin?
Warranties on roof replacements in Austin generally fall into two categories: manufacturer warranties on materials and contractor warranties on workmanship. Manufacturer warranties can range from 20 years for standard asphalt shingles to limited lifetime warranties for premium materials. Contractor warranties for labor typically range from 5 to 10 years, covering installation defects. It's crucial to understand the terms and coverage of both types of warranties.
Q9: How does Austin's weather impact roof replacement decisions?
Austin's weather, characterized by intense sun and heat, high humidity, and occasional severe hailstorms and heavy rainfall, directly impacts roof replacement decisions. Choosing materials with excellent UV resistance and durability is paramount. Metal roofs and impact-resistant shingles are often favored for their resilience. Proper ventilation is also critical to prevent heat buildup and moisture issues, extending the life of the roof. Contractors experienced with Austin's climate will recommend appropriate materials and installation techniques.
